  38. 2:10 Our goal and the goal of most vertical AI companies is to make agents complete more and more complex work end-to-end.
  39. 2:20 Doing that has changed a lot in the past six to 12 months because there are new economics of production.
  40. 2:26 So it used to be if you wanted to complete end-to-end work that you would be focused on doing the work.
  41. 2:33 That would be sort of the main thing is actually just getting it done.
  42. 2:39 Today, things look a little bit different.
  43. 2:43 Because right now, planning work and reviewing work is the new bottleneck.
  44. 2:46 So doing the actual work is extremely cheap.
  45. 2:48 It's very easy to do.
  46. 2:50 But now you have to spend time planning.
  47. 2:52 You have to get the non-functional requirements.
  48. 2:54 You have to get the specs.
  49. 2:55 And you have to spend a lot of time reviewing the work.
  50. 2:58 And if anyone's reviewed big PRs on GitHub, it really sucks.
